Company Overview

AwardSpring is a growing Software as a Service (SaaS) company that partners with colleges and foundations to simplify scholarship management. Our mission is to help students access scholarship funds while enabling institutions to streamline their processes and raise future funds. We just raised a fresh round of investor funding, and are investing in expanding our sales team to fuel growth.

Job Overview

The Sales Development Representative role will focus on prospecting and generating new business opportunities to support AwardSpring’s growth. This role involves value-based outreach to potential clients and close collaboration with Account Executives to drive revenue.

This role is based in Chicago, and offers a hybrid work-style.  Candidates should expect to be in our West Loop office three days per week.

Key Responsibilities

  • Research prospects to tailor outreach and demonstrate a clear understanding of their needs.
  • Conduct outbound prospecting through phone, email, and social media to generate new business opportunities.
  • Schedule and qualify meetings with potential customers for Account Executives.
  • Collaborate with Account Executives to develop and execute territory strategies.
  • Maintain accurate data in the CRM (HubSpot) to track activities and outcomes.
  • Provide feedback to sales leadership on outreach effectiveness, market trends, and messaging.
  • Build relationships with prospects to nurture potential long-term opportunities.

Qualifications

  • 0-2 years of sales experience or relevant work experience.
  • Coachable and eager to learn, with a willingness to adapt to a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ills.
  • Natural curiosity and a value-driven approach to engaging prospects.
  • Competitive mindset with a team-oriented attitude.
  • Bachelor’s degree required.

Compensation

  • Base Salary: $45,000-$55,000 (based on experience)
  • Variable Compensation Target: $35,000
  • On-Target Earnings (OTE): $80,000-$90,000
  • Commissions/Bonus opportunities are uncapped, with accelerators in place for high performers

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
